You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@pdfbox.apache.org by ti...@apache.org on 2019/08/31 10:18:37 UTC

svn commit: r1866199 - in /pdfbox/trunk: debugger/pom.xml fontbox/pom.xml pdfbox/pom.xml tools/pom.xml xmpbox/pom.xml

Author: tilman
Date: Sat Aug 31 10:18:36 2019
New Revision: 1866199

URL: http://svn.apache.org/viewvc?rev=1866199&view=rev
Log:
PDFBOX-4639: add Automatic-Module-Name to MANIFEST.MF, as suggested by Gili

Modified:
    pdfbox/trunk/debugger/pom.xml
    pdfbox/trunk/fontbox/pom.xml
    pdfbox/trunk/pdfbox/pom.xml
    pdfbox/trunk/tools/pom.xml
    pdfbox/trunk/xmpbox/pom.xml

Modified: pdfbox/trunk/debugger/pom.xml
URL: http://svn.apache.org/viewvc/pdfbox/trunk/debugger/pom.xml?rev=1866199&r1=1866198&r2=1866199&view=diff
==============================================================================
--- pdfbox/trunk/debugger/pom.xml (original)
+++ pdfbox/trunk/debugger/pom.xml Sat Aug 31 10:18:36 2019
@@ -75,6 +75,19 @@
         <filtering>true</filtering>
       </resource>
     </resources>
+    <plugins>
+        <plugin>
+            <groupId>org.apache.maven.plugins</groupId>
+            <artifactId>maven-jar-plugin</artifactId>
+            <configuration>
+                <archive>
+                    <manifestEntries>
+                        <Automatic-Module-Name>org.apache.pdfbox.debugger</Automatic-Module-Name>
+                    </manifestEntries>
+                </archive>
+            </configuration>
+        </plugin>
+    </plugins>
   </build>
 
 </project>

Modified: pdfbox/trunk/fontbox/pom.xml
URL: http://svn.apache.org/viewvc/pdfbox/trunk/fontbox/pom.xml?rev=1866199&r1=1866198&r2=1866199&view=diff
==============================================================================
--- pdfbox/trunk/fontbox/pom.xml (original)
+++ pdfbox/trunk/fontbox/pom.xml Sat Aug 31 10:18:36 2019
@@ -65,6 +65,17 @@
             </excludes>
         </configuration>
       </plugin>
+      <plugin>
+          <groupId>org.apache.maven.plugins</groupId>
+          <artifactId>maven-jar-plugin</artifactId>
+          <configuration>
+              <archive>
+                  <manifestEntries>
+                      <Automatic-Module-Name>org.apache.fontbox</Automatic-Module-Name>
+                  </manifestEntries>
+              </archive>
+          </configuration>
+      </plugin>
 
       <!-- download test files from JIRA and keep them in repository cache -->
       <plugin>

Modified: pdfbox/trunk/pdfbox/pom.xml
URL: http://svn.apache.org/viewvc/pdfbox/trunk/pdfbox/pom.xml?rev=1866199&r1=1866198&r2=1866199&view=diff
==============================================================================
--- pdfbox/trunk/pdfbox/pom.xml (original)
+++ pdfbox/trunk/pdfbox/pom.xml Sat Aug 31 10:18:36 2019
@@ -178,6 +178,17 @@
                     <serverId>pdfbox-site</serverId>
                 </configuration>
             </plugin>
+            <plugin>
+                <groupId>org.apache.maven.plugins</groupId>
+                <artifactId>maven-jar-plugin</artifactId>
+                <configuration>
+                    <archive>
+                        <manifestEntries>
+                            <Automatic-Module-Name>org.apache.pdfbox</Automatic-Module-Name>
+                        </manifestEntries>
+                    </archive>
+                </configuration>
+            </plugin>
 
             <!-- PDFBOX-3974: download test files from JIRA and keep them in repository cache -->
             <plugin>

Modified: pdfbox/trunk/tools/pom.xml
URL: http://svn.apache.org/viewvc/pdfbox/trunk/tools/pom.xml?rev=1866199&r1=1866198&r2=1866199&view=diff
==============================================================================
--- pdfbox/trunk/tools/pom.xml (original)
+++ pdfbox/trunk/tools/pom.xml Sat Aug 31 10:18:36 2019
@@ -94,6 +94,17 @@
                 </systemPropertyVariables>
             </configuration>
         </plugin>
+        <plugin>
+            <groupId>org.apache.maven.plugins</groupId>
+            <artifactId>maven-jar-plugin</artifactId>
+            <configuration>
+                <archive>
+                    <manifestEntries>
+                        <Automatic-Module-Name>org.apache.pdfbox.tools</Automatic-Module-Name>
+                    </manifestEntries>
+                </archive>
+            </configuration>
+        </plugin>
     </plugins>
   </build>
 

Modified: pdfbox/trunk/xmpbox/pom.xml
URL: http://svn.apache.org/viewvc/pdfbox/trunk/xmpbox/pom.xml?rev=1866199&r1=1866198&r2=1866199&view=diff
==============================================================================
--- pdfbox/trunk/xmpbox/pom.xml (original)
+++ pdfbox/trunk/xmpbox/pom.xml Sat Aug 31 10:18:36 2019
@@ -80,6 +80,17 @@
                                 <argLine>${addmod}</argLine>
                             </configuration>
                         </plugin>
+                        <plugin>
+                            <groupId>org.apache.maven.plugins</groupId>
+                            <artifactId>maven-jar-plugin</artifactId>
+                            <configuration>
+                                <archive>
+                                    <manifestEntries>
+                                        <Automatic-Module-Name>org.apache.xmpbox</Automatic-Module-Name>
+                                    </manifestEntries>
+                                </archive>
+                            </configuration>
+                        </plugin>
 		</plugins>
 	</build>